The present invention conserves water by reducing the heat load placed on a cooling tower during the ethanol fuel production process. An air cooler is placed between the ethanol vapor condenser and the cooling tower thereby minimizing process temperature spikes before water enters the cooling tower. This, in turn, shortens the process cycle thereby increasing ethanol production. During certain climactic conditions, the cooling tower may be completely bypassed, thereby conserving more water and increasing ethanol production.
